Lafayette and Dmitri's Story

I HAVE NO IDEA HOW THIS HAPPENED, but I've somehow come up with semi-extensive backstory stuff for Lafayette and Dmitri...???? What surprises me the most about these two is the fact that Dmitri's become a pretty important character to me... Look at this quote I said about him the first time he appeared in Nerdy and Jock: "Ed Sheeran Lookalike, on the other hand, probably won’t appear again." WRONG, HE'S HERE AND HE'S HERE TO STAY, AKIOH-OF-THE-PAST!!!!

Anyway I guess the plot here is just exploring how their friendship changes over time. It's split up into elementary school (when Laf and Dmitri first become friends), middle school (when they grow apart and Lafayette has a lot of drama with himself going on), high school (becoming friends again and coinciding with Nerdy and Jock), and college (mainly a continuation of their high school friendship, but maybe they understand each other better here). Most of the stuff from Lafayette's perspective deals with stuff like the internal fantasies vs. external realities, physical appearance + puberty (and not going through puberty?), gender and sex stuff, and also like power relations between friends... idk. Stuff from Dmitri's perspective also looks at power relations, but a lot of his stuff takes peer pressure/how others perceive him/acting for the sake of fitting in into account. His POV also has less about gender and maybe more about romance and developing feelings for Lafayette (and the standards he learns to set for himself and Lafayette to maintain some degree of normalcy between them). (you may not know this, but... Dmitri's a romantic cornball... he loves those old-school-Taylor-Swift-style fairytale romances............. he's a sweet boi.)

The overarching dynamic of their relationship is that Lafayette appears to be the one in charge between the two because he's the one who talks the most, and the two of them mostly spend time doing whatever Lafayette wants to do; but Dmitri's really the more mature of the two of them. In elementary school both Laf and Dmitri perceived their friendship as Laf = The Cool/Smart One and Dmitri = The Dumb Admirer, but stuff in middle school kind of shook up this dynamic and they had a gradual fall out by the end of 6th or 7th grade. They reflect on things on their own before they reconcile around the end of Sophomore/beginning of Junior year of high school. Over time Lafayette gets better about being attentive to what Dmitri wants (it's especially noticeable that he's making an effort towards Dmitri after the two of them make up in high school), but Lafayette still has a tendency to recklessly act on his own while Dmitri tries to keep him in line. BUT yeah Lafayette becomes more self aware over time. To a degree. Not completely.
